SUMMARY:Simulation-Based Inference for Precision Measurements
DESCRIPTION:Minisymposium\n\nSimulation-Based Inference for Precision Meas
 urements\n\nCranmer\n\nParticle physicisits have developed high-fidel
 ity simulators, which include computational manifestations of our fun
 damental theories as well as detailed models for how our complex part
 icle detectors will respond. Ironically, while these simulators provide ou
 r highest-fidelity physical models, they are not well suited for inferring
  properties of the model from data. I will formulate the emerging area of 
 simulation-based inference and describe how machine learning and probabili
 stic programming techniques are being brought to bear on these challenging
  problems.\n\nDomain: CS and Math, Emerging Applications, Physics, Enginee
